Consumers are no more appealed in purchasing mass-produced beauty products, hair care products, and skincare products. They are now more interested in buying boutique brands that are unique and different – brands that are associated with their lifestyle and values. Also, consumers pay attention to the ingredients that are found in these products, including the manufacturing process, packaging, and distribution. When taking all of this into account, beauty and skincare products are pricier to supply, however, they remain the answer to solving consumer demand.
